Output 6fabb4ea77f63d3842540304e472475444199c1b1fe17f49c6f21fafd5e8f336:1

value
168853434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54ddc8f19052527f074f46267e1f32383005daa3 OP_EQUAL
address
MFdtgRyeLDZtrb8Vp7jyEpK3xfXXtj8kJ7
transaction
6fabb4ea77f63d3842540304e472475444199c1b1fe17f49c6f21fafd5e8f336
spent
true